Editor's note: Based on feedback we've received from readers, we will now focus the rankings for daily formats. The consistent double gameweeks for some teams skewed the rankings to players who had multiple games, as opposed to those players who had the best opportunities to produce. If you have a question about roster construction for season-long games, or have suggestions on the new format, please feel free to leave a comment below.

The composite scores are determined on a points-based system where the top forward on each of our ranker's list is awarded 20 points (for example), the second ranked forward is awarded 19 points, the third 18 points and so on (similar to what you'd see in MVP voting in some sports or college basketball rankings).
